Newswriting typically doesn't share point of view unless it's credited to a resource. Certainly, we do not need to be so meticulous about saying Northwestern is wonderful, however viewpoints that people might oppose should be connected.

A person's complete given name or both initials should be used on first referencenot just a solitary initial. It shouldn't be thought that every visitor click over here knows that the person is; he or she must be identified in a manner that pertains to the short article. In captions, it's not essential to make use of a middle first if it's already been utilized in the text.

Whether you check out the information from Instagram or a site, it is very important to understand who is releasing the web content.

Examine out a news company's 'About United States' section on their web site to discover more about their goal, values and strategy to reporting. Elements like these will certainly affect the way a tale is reported.

This causes them to report their stories in particular ways. If a news site is funded by an organisation with a certain political view, it can lead to reporting that advertises their method of reasoning.

Little Known Questions About News Report.

This will help you to establish an educated opinion on a tale. Why was the tale written? Was it to: notify you regarding something that took place (news record)? transform your mind or practices (viewpoint item)? sell you something and promote a brand name (branded web content)? An information service provider might produce several sorts of posts and should label them to make their objective clear to the visitor.
